Step 1: Containment and Assessment
Our team will quickly contain the water damage and assess the situation to find out the extent of the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ect and measure moisture levels, ensuring that we understand the full scope of the issue.
Step 2: Water Removal and Drying
Next, we’ll use specialized equipment to remove any standing water and dry your home. This process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 3: Cleaning and Disinfecting
We’ll thoroughly clean and disinfect all affected areas to prevent mold and mildew from growing. This is an essential step in preventing further damage and ensuring your home remains healthy.
Step 4: Repair and Replacement
Finally, we’ll repair or replace any damaged materials, including drywall, flooring, and cabinets. Our team will work to match the original materials as closely as possible, ensuring that your home looks like new again.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old and mildew. If you notice a persistent smell in your kitchen or around your dishwasher, it’s time to call us.
Water Stains on the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can show that water has leaked through to the space above your kitchen. Don’t ignore these stains, they can lead to serious damage and costly repairs.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show that water has seeped into the subfloor. If you notice this, it’s essential to act quickly to prevent further damage.
Mold Growth in the Kitchen
Mold growth in the kitchen can be a serious health risk. If you notice mold spores or growth around your dishwasher, don’t hesitate to call us.

Dishwasher Leak Water Removal Cost In Richland Hills, TX
The cost of Dishwasher Leak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Richland Hills, TX. These estimates are based on our experience and may not reflect the actual cost of your project.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Removal and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of the damage and size of the affected area |
| Repair and Replacement of Damaged Materials | $1,000 – $5,000 | Materials needed and complexity of the repair |
| Mold Remediation and Cleaning |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of the mold growth and size of the affected area |
| Containment and Assessment | $200 – $1,000 | Severity of the damage and complexity of the assessment |
